Tenforan, South San Francisco, CA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Tenforan?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Tenforan Studio Apartments | $3,000 | $2,460 | $3,540 |
| Tenforan 1 Bedroom Apartments | $4,143 | $2,295 | $8,223 |
| Tenforan 2 Bedroom Apartments | $4,770 | $2,795 | $8,664 |
| Tenforan 3 Bedroom Apartments | $5,600 | $5,270 | $5,930 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Cheap Tenforan Apartments
What is the price of a cheap apartment in Tenforan?
The cheapest apartment in Tenforan is Village at the Crossing 55+ Senior Community which is listed at $2,325, while the average apartment in Tenforan costs $4,305.
What types of apartments are the cheapest in Tenforan?
Student, low-income, and by-the-bed apartments are typically the cheapest rentals in most cities, though they require qualifying criteria to rent. There are 4 regular apartments in Tenforan that we think qualify as ‘cheap apartments’ that do not have special requirements to apply to rent.
